方法/步骤 1 新建txt 2 输入代码: import matplotlib.pyplot as pltimport numpy as np # 生成随机数据data = np.random.rand(10, 10) # 绘制热力图plt.imshow(data, cmap='hot', interpolation='nearest') # cmap 参数可以调整颜色映射plt.colorbar() # 添加颜色条p...
在进行画图之前要对数据进行处理,利用pivot_table()函数把原数据的行列转换成画图时数据的行、列和数据值,这时的数据形式就是画图时的数据形式,呈现如下: 然后就是画热力图,结果呈现如下: 当数据为多列时,可以用df.corr()求出每列的相关系数,然后画出热力图 sns.heatmap(df.corr(),cmap="BuGn"); plt.tit...
A: 绘制热力图在Python中可以使用多种库,如Matplotlib和Seaborn。这里以Seaborn为例,首先需要导入所需的库和数据,然后使用seaborn.heatmap()函数来绘制热力图。该函数可以指定数据和颜色映射等参数来自定义热力图的样式。绘制完成后,可以使用其他函数对热力图进行美化和调整。 Q: 如何在Python中调整热力图的颜色映射?
linecolor:切分热力图上每个矩阵小块的线的颜色,默认值是’white’ (5)热力图颜色刻度条参数: cbar:是否在热力图侧边绘制颜色刻度条,默认值是True cbar_kws:热力图侧边绘制颜色刻度条时,相关字体设置,默认值是None cbar_ax:热力图侧边绘制颜色刻度条时,刻度条位置设置,默认值是None (6)square:设置热力图矩...
python 画热力图 文心快码BaiduComate 为了使用Python绘制热力图,你可以按照以下步骤进行: 1. 导入必要的Python库 首先,你需要确保已经安装了matplotlib、seaborn和numpy这些库。如果还没有安装,可以通过pip安装它们: bash pip install matplotlib seaborn numpy 然后在你的Python脚本中导入这些库: python import numpy ...
python画3d热力图 python画三维热力图 python 可视化plotly 等高线热力图 CSV文件数据如下,要求将第1列转速设置为x轴,第2列扭矩设置为y轴,第3列效率为等高线。 思路分析: 1)在控制端输入文件路径,读取csv文件,该代码只对三列数据进行处理,多于或少于三列都会报错退出,且数据行只有第一行,且其余是数据行。对数据...
python画热力图 import numpy as npimport pandas as pdfrom scipy import statsimport seaborn as sns# 设置中文字体import matplotlib.pyplot as pltplt.rcParams['font.family'] = 'SimHei'plt.rcParams['font.sans-serif'] = ['Arial Unicode MS']#让中文的地方显示出来# 读取 Excel 文件file_path = 'C...
示例三:绘制半边热图 之前用seaborn写过一个可视化进阶的专栏,其中有一块讲的就是热力图 主要用seaborn...
python画热力图 python中可使用seaborn.heatmap画热力图,官方文档在这 在分类任务中,也可用于画混淆矩阵: importnumpyasnpimportseabornassnsimportpandasaspdimportmatplotlib.pyplotaspltdefconfusion_matrix(y_true,y_pred,labels=None):n=len(labels)labels_dict={label:ifori,labelinenumerate(labels)}res=np....